trying to logon to the Customer Portal site and getting this error...Any reasons why ??

"The entered user name does not match any registered logons in our system. Please try again or request assistance."

I have verified that the correct password and userid is there for that contact which is trying to log in to the portal site..Also the contact has tickets associated with his name.

My only concern while configuring this is that i dont have the customer portal user as the "Support User"...rather as a concurrent user..Should this affect the way the Cust Portal behaves???

As I recall security changes made in the Admin are not instantly seen by the WebServer. So, if you made changes to the SalesLogix security (ie added/configured the customer portal user) after the WebServer was booted you may need to bounce the WebServer in order to make the security changes visible to the WebServer.

I am not sure about the concurrent user license it may matter. Can you switch the license and try it?
